Penetrating Sealers

Penetrating sealers are ideal for exterior concrete surfaces exposed to the elements, such as driveways, walkways, and patios. These sealers penetrate deep into the concrete, forming a chemical barrier that protects against moisture, stains, and chemicals.

They are known for their durability and long-lasting protection. Silane, siloxane, and siliconate are common types of penetrating sealers. If you’re looking for a low-maintenance option that provides excellent protection without altering the appearance of your concrete, a penetrating sealer is one of the best rated sealers available.

Acrylic Sealers

Acrylic sealers are versatile and suitable for both interior and exterior concrete surfaces. They form a thin, protective film on the surface, enhancing the color and providing a glossy or matte finish. Acrylic sealers are relatively easy to apply and dry quickly. They are ideal for decorative concrete surfaces, such as stamped or stained concrete, where enhancing the appearance is essential. While they may not offer the same level of protection as penetrating sealers, they are among the best rated sealers for enhancing the aesthetic appeal of concrete.

Epoxy Sealers

Epoxy sealers are known for their strong, durable finish, making them perfect for high-traffic areas like garage floors and industrial settings. They form a thick, protective layer that resists abrasion, chemicals, and stains. Epoxy sealers can also be used to create a high-gloss finish that enhances the appearance of your concrete. However, they can be more challenging to apply and often require professional installation. If durability and resistance to heavy wear are your primary concerns, epoxy sealers are among the best rated sealers you can choose.

Polyurethane Sealers

Polyurethane sealers provide excellent durability and protection, similar to epoxy sealers, but with added flexibility. They are resistant to abrasion, chemicals, and UV rays, making them suitable for both indoor and outdoor applications. Polyurethane sealers are available in water-based and solvent-based formulations, with water-based options being more environmentally friendly. They are ideal for decorative concrete surfaces where maintaining appearance and providing robust protection are essential.
